China's automotive giant, SAIC Motor, has announced its decision to challenge the European Commission at the European Court of Justice over the recent imposition of 45% tariffs on its electric vehicles. This development, revealed on Wednesday, threatens to further escalate global trade tensions, Euronews reports.
The action follows China's official legal move at the World Trade Organisation (WTO) concerning an EU investigation deemed 'fact-based' and 'anti-subsidy' by the Commission. Brussels accuses Beijing of providing excessive subsidies to its electric car sector, allegedly allowing Chinese manufacturers to sell vehicles at artificially low prices in international markets.
The EU has instituted these new tariffs, effective Wednesday, to counterbalance these purported subsidies and to level the playing field for competition. Of all Chinese car manufacturers, the state-run SAIC faces the highest tariff of 35.3%, excluding an existing 10% baseline rate.
In a formal statement, SAIC Motor expressed deep regret over the Commission's final decision, emphasizing its commitment to defending its 'legitimate rights and interests' through legal proceedings. The carmaker criticized the EU's investigation for wrongly assessing subsidies and neglecting critical information provided by the company.
SAIC contends that the tariffs will inflate car prices for European consumers and impede the adoption of electric vehicles, while it is already taking proactive measures such as designing new models specifically for the European market. The tariffs are slated for a five-year duration unless EU and Chinese officials negotiate a minimum price agreement—an intricate solution still under consideration.
Trade Retaliations and Investigations
In a parallel vein, Beijing has signaled possible retaliatory measures targeting the EU's dairy, brandy, and pork industries. Brussels, in turn, has dismissed these threats as 'unwarranted' and has initiated legal actions at the WTO against the dairy and brandy measures.
Amid this trade conflict, the EU has launched an anti-dumping investigation into Chinese imports of choline chloride—a critical chemical used in animal feed—following evidence presented by the European sector about detrimental impacts from purportedly unfair Chinese trade practices.
A European Commission spokesperson elucidated that this investigation will evaluate whether measures are warranted to mitigate the alleged unfair practices, with all EU enterprises involved being invited to partake in the inquiry. The conclusion of this probe could lead to provisional measures in as soon as eight months, and definitive measures could take up to 14 months to implement.
Trade Data Highlights
According to data from the IndexBox platform, China's passenger car exports in 2023 was USD 77.65 billion. In terms of export rankings, Russia leads with USD 11.655 billion, followed by Belgium with USD 5.931 billion, the United Kingdom with USD 5.724 billion, Mexico with USD 3.847 billion, and Australia with USD 3.724 billion. These figures underline the substantial economic stakes for China in maintaining competitively priced exports to global markets.
